DIS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

2,160 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Walt Disney (DIS)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$112B — up 11% from $100B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 133 funds opened new DIS positions and 81 closed out — a net gain of 52 holders — while 980 added to existing stakes and 798 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Viking Global Investors, adding an estimated $569M. The largest seller was State Street, cutting an estimated $488M.
